Scania apprentice numbers continue to rise - Wednesday, January 18, 2012
The number of youngsters aspiring to become Scania commercial vehicle service personnel continues to increase with more than 50 students embarking on Scania Apprenticeship programmes between September 2011 and January 2012. This latest intake comprises 39 Apprentice Technicians, five Apprentice Parts Professionals and eight Apprentice Bus and Coach Technicians. "These figures are part of a healthy upward trend which has seen our intake of Apprentices almost double over the past three years," comments Mark Grant, Aftersales Director for Scania (Great Britain) Limited. "That is excellent news, not only for Scania and its customers but also for the transport sector in general, as today's new blood is the future lifeblood of our industry.

November van and truck market continues upward trend - Monday, December 12, 2011
Van and truck registrations rose 19.1% to 27,187 units in November, and in the rolling year by 18.6% to 300,331. “November saw the commercial vehicle market continue on its upward trend with demand up 19.1%,” said Paul Everitt, SMMT Chief Executive. “Both the van and truck markets saw growth, reflecting sustained investment in new vehicles by businesses. London’s new Low Emission Zone comes into effect on 3 January, requiring drivers of older vans and trucks to upgrade their vehicles or pay a daily fee, so we expect to see a boost to registration levels next month and through the early part of 2012.” Read more...
